Firmware Channel Runbook — Support Edition

When a customer's Hollowpine device is stuck on an old firmware, check which update channel it's pinned to via the admin console. Most devices should sit on "steady"; only beta units belong on "rapids." To re-pin a device, call the channel service directly — it needs the internal key, which follows below:

API key for bageg-kajef: vxb2-ss

Ticket: Slimmed image breaks runtime on Pellarc build agents.

Repro steps:
1. Build the hollowed image with the strip-layers profile enabled.
2. Push to the staging registry and deploy to the canary pool.
3. Container exits with a missing shared-library error within ten seconds.

Expected: parity with the full image. Actual: crash loop. Suspect the trim step removes the resolver libs. To pull the failing image from the staging registry, authenticate with the token below.

session JWT of tawip-kajog = eyJhbGciOiJIUzI1NiIsInR5cCI6IkpXVCJ9.eyJzdWIiOiI2dKYGGIn0.afsnASii

CI note: if the Harrowfield telemetry gateway tests hang on the tractor-sim stage, it's almost always the mock CAN bus container failing to start. Kick the job once before digging in — flakiness is known. If it fails twice, grab the stage logs and post them in the gateway channel along with the trace token below.

session token of kagup-hahaf = htk3_2b8

Vendor note: Skylarch Systems operates the orphaned-resource sweeper for our Quillbase tenancy. Sweeper runs nightly, deletes unattached volumes and stale snapshots older than 30 days. Access is scoped read-delete on tagged resources only; no write to production data. Last audit (Q2) found no scope creep. Contract renews in November; review their deletion logs before sign-off. For questions on sweeper scope or audit evidence, reach the Skylarch security liaison below.

escalation mailbox, yawep-fahog: fenwyn_olidor@qirvancorp.internal